Electric shades installation involves outfitting windows with motorized coverings that can be operated at the push of a button or through smart home systems. This service typically includes selecting appropriate shades, wiring them for electrical power, and installing the necessary controls and hardware to ensure smooth operation. Professional installers handle the entire process, ensuring that the shades are securely mounted and properly connected for reliable performance. This upgrade can enhance convenience and add a modern touch to any property, whether it's a residential home or a commercial space.
Many property owners turn to electric shades installation to address common issues like difficulty operating traditional window coverings, especially in hard-to-reach areas or for large windows. Manual shades can be cumbersome to open and close regularly, leading to frustration or even safety concerns if they need to be adjusted frequently. Electric shades provide a simple solution by allowing users to control window coverings remotely or via automated schedules, helping to improve daily routines and maintain consistent privacy and light control without physical effort.

The overview below groups typical Electric Shades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or electric shade repairs or adjustments generally fall between $250 and $600. Many routine service jobs land within this range, depending on the scope of work involved.
Standard Installation - Installing new electric shades in a single room or small area us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Most projects of this size are completed within this range, with occasional variations based on shade type and wiring complexity.
Full Home Setup - A complete system for multiple rooms or an entire home can range from $2,000 to $5,000+.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um, but many installations fall in the middle ranges.
Custom or Specialty Projects - Custom-designed or specialty electric shade installations can cost $5,000 and above. These projects are less common and often involve unique features or high-end materials, which can significantly influence the final price.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are electric shades? Electric shades are window coverings that operate with a motorized system, allowing for remote or automated control of light and privacy.
Can electric shades be installed on different types of windows? Yes, local contractors can install electric shades on various window styles, including standard, bay, and specialty shapes.
Are there different types of motorized shade controls available? Yes, service providers offer options such as remote controls, wall switches, and smart home integration for controlling electric shades.
What should I consider when choosing electric shades? Factors include the shading material, control preferences, window compatibility, and whether the shades are suitable for automation features.
How do local service providers handle electric shades installation? They typically assess the window setup, select appropriate motorized systems, and install the shades securely for optimal operation.
